एक विलयन में (0.01) मोल विलेय (500,mL) विलयन में है। (300,K) पर अवियोजित विलेय का परासरण दाब कितना होगा?
A solution contains (0.01) mol solute in (500,mL) solution. What will be the osmotic pressure of the non-dissociated solute at (300,K)?
Correct answer and explanation
B. (0.492,atm)
Concept
\(500,mL=0.5,L\), इसलिए मोलरता \(C=\frac{0.01}{0.5}=0.02,M\)। / \(500,mL=0.5,L\), so molarity \(C=\frac{0.01}{0.5}=0.02,M\).
Why this answer is correct
\(\pi=CRT=0.02\times0.082\times300=0.492,atm\)। / \(\pi=CRT=0.02\times0.082\times300=0.492,atm\).
Exam Tip
परासरण दाब में विलयन का आयतन लीटर में लें। / In osmotic pressure, use solution volume in litres.
